ABSTRACT:
The rotor structure of a synchronous inductor motor, such as a stepping motor, is of a compact, simplified and high-efficiency construction consisting essentially of wholly planar annular laminations which include stacks of thin externally-toothed elements bonded together and with relatively thin axially-magnetized annular washer material extending radially from a relatively large central shaft fully to the roots of the stack teeth.
